Gatthaghar Accident: Man arrested for falsely claiming victim as his sister



KATHMANDU: Police have arrested a man who falsely claimed that the victim of the Gatthaghar accident was his sister.

The accident occurred on Thursday when a truck (Na 6 Kha 2173) struck a scooter (Ba 49 Pa 8944), dragging it for approximately 100 meters and severely mutilating the rider.

The arrested individual, Shambu Nepali, 30, from Melung Rural Municipality-4 in Dolakha, was taken into custody last night.

Police are preparing to file charges against him. He is currently being held in Thimi.

The motive behind Nepali’s false claim remains unclear.

According to the police, he has repeatedly made similar false claims and spread rumors in the past.

Initial reports mistakenly identified the victim as a female, but it was later confirmed that the deceased was a 65-year-old male named Uttam Koirala from Okhaldhunga, identified through his driving license.

The victim’s relatives have since confirmed his identity.
